1. About Tax Law in Mona Vale, Australia

Mona Vale sits on the Northern Beaches of Sydney, within New South Wales. Tax law for residents and businesses here spans federal and state levels. For personal and business income tax, the Australian Taxation Office (ATO) is the primary body, while NSW bodies administer state taxes such as stamp duty and land tax. In many cases, navigating complex tax issues requires a solicitor or tax lawyer to interpret law and negotiate with authorities.

In Mona Vale, a typical tax journey involves federal requirements administered by the ATO and state obligations administered by the NSW Office of State Revenue (OSR). A tax professional can help with strategy, documentation, and representing you in disputes or audits. Understanding both federal and NSW rules is essential for accurate compliance and effective resolution of disputes.

For reliable guidance, residents can consult official sources such as the Australian Taxation Office and the NSW Office of State Revenue.

GST is charged at 10 percent on most goods and services in Australia. - Australian Taxation Office

2. Why You May Need a Lawyer

  • ATO audit or penalty dispute in Mona Vale. A local business owner may receive an audit notice or penalties for late lodgment. A tax solicitor can evaluate the ATO position, prepare a robust response, and negotiate penalties or settlement options with the ATO on your behalf.
  • Stamp duty challenge on a NSW property purchase. If you buy real estate in Mona Vale or the surrounding Pittwater area, a lawyer can review the stamp duty assessment and eligibility for concessions. A formal objection or appeal may be necessary if the OSR misclassifies a transaction.
  • Land tax or trust distribution issues in NSW. If you own multiple properties or hold assets in a trust, a solicitor can help determine land tax exposure, assess exemptions, and advise on structuring to optimise NSW liabilities.
  • Rental property tax compliance and deductions. Landlords in Mona Vale may have questions about depreciation claims, GST on rental services, or deduction eligibility. Legal counsel can ensure compliance and defend claims during reviews.
  • Estate, succession or trust tax planning. When distributing a estate or managing a trust, precise tax returns and beneficiary allocations are essential. A tax lawyer can review trust deeds and ensure correct taxation of distributions.
  • Small business tax and payroll obligations. NSW businesses must navigate payroll tax, GST registration, and reporting. A solicitor can help with compliance, audits, and any disputes with the OSR or ATO.

3. Local Laws Overview

Income Tax Assessment Act 1997 (Cth)

This key federal act forms the backbone of personal and corporate income tax in Australia. It covers assessment, calculation, offsets, deductions, and penalties. In Mona Vale, you file through the ATO under this act and related guidance. The act is frequently updated with amendments to close loopholes and adjust rates or rules.

Guidance and current provisions are available from the ATO. For complex corporate matters or cross-border issues, a solicitor can interpret how these provisions apply to your NSW situation.

Duties Act 1997 (NSW)

The NSW Duties Act governs stamp duties on conveyances and some other transactions within New South Wales. It directly impacts property purchases, off-market transfers, and related duties payable by buyers or sellers in Mona Vale. The NSW OSR administers these duties and provides official guidance on exemptions and concessions.

For official information, see the NSW OSR - Duties. If your transaction is complex or involves multiple entities, a solicitor can assess your stamp duty position and pursue eligible concessions.

Land Tax Act 1956 (NSW)

This NSW act governs annual land tax assessments on land ownership in the state. Land tax is calculated based on land holdings and exemptions, with thresholds and rates reviewed periodically by the NSW Government. OSR administers land tax, including notices and payment processes.

Official details and guidance are available at the NSW OSR - Land Tax. A tax solicitor can help structure property holdings to minimise exposure and ensure compliant reporting.

Notes on recent changes and guidance: NSW stamp duty and land tax rules are subject to periodic updates, including concessional arrangements for first home buyers and reforms to thresholds. Always verify current rules with the OSR and seek legal advice for complex arrangements.

4. Frequently Asked Questions

What is the difference between income tax and GST?

Income tax is charged on earnings and profits and is assessed by the federal government. GST is a value added tax of 10 percent on most goods and services, administered by the ATO. Both affect individuals and businesses, but they operate under different schemes and rules.

How do I know if I need a tax lawyer in Mona Vale?

Consider a lawyer if you face a formal ATO audit, a high penalty, a stamp duty dispute, or complex property and trust arrangements. A solicitor can provide strategic advice, negotiate with authorities, and represent you in court if needed.

When should I hire a solicitor for an ATO audit?

Engage a solicitor as soon as you receive an audit notice or penalty notice. Early involvement helps you prepare a robust response, identify relevant precedents, and protect your rights during negotiations.

Where can I find official tax guidance in NSW?

Official NSW guidance is available via the NSW OSR website. For federal guidance, use the Australian Taxation Office site. Both provide up-to-date information on duties, land tax, and income tax rules.

Why hire a tax lawyer instead of an accountant for a legal dispute?

A tax lawyer can handle formal disputes, appeals, and litigation, including representations before tribunals or courts. An accountant specializes in compliance and advice, but a lawyer offers formal advocacy and procedural expertise when disputes escalate.

Can I challenge a stamp duty assessment in NSW?

Yes. If you believe the assessment is incorrect or you qualify for exemptions, a tax lawyer can prepare a formal objection or appeal. The process is time-sensitive and should be started promptly.

Should I use a tax solicitor for property transactions in Mona Vale?

Yes, particularly for complex conveyances, off-the-plan purchases, or cross-ownership arrangements. A solicitor can verify duty implications, ensure compliance, and optimise concessions where available.

Do I need to lodge rental income tax returns in Australia?

Yes. Rental income must be reported on your Australian tax return. A solicitor can advise on deductions, depreciation schedules, and any GST implications if applicable to your arrangements.

Is there a time limit to appeal a tax assessment?

Yes. Time limits apply to objections and appeals, which vary by matter and jurisdiction. A lawyer can help you identify deadlines and ensure timely filing to protect your rights.

How much does it cost to hire a tax lawyer in Mona Vale?

Costs depend on complexity, hours required, and whether you are engaging for counsel or a full litigation service. Many lawyers offer initial consultations and fixed-fee assessments for straightforward matters.

What is capital gains tax and when does it apply to a sale?

Capital gains tax applies to the sale of certain assets, including investment property in Mona Vale. The gain is calculated as sale price minus cost base, with exemptions available for primary residences and other specific scenarios. A solicitor can help with structuring and reporting to minimise liability.

Do I qualify for small business tax concessions in NSW?

Many small businesses can access concessions such as instant asset write-offs and simplified accounting rules. Qualification depends on turnover, structure, and the nature of the assets or activities. A tax lawyer can confirm eligibility and guide the application process.
